引言
随着人工智能技术的飞速发展,大模型在图像生成领域取得了显著的成果。如今,任何人都可以轻松制作出惊艳的图片。本文将为您揭秘大模型在图像生成中的应用,并提供详细的制作步骤,帮助您轻松创作出令人惊叹的作品。
大模型简介
大模型是指具有海量参数的深度学习模型,它们在图像识别、自然语言处理等领域具有强大的能力。在图像生成领域,大模型可以学习到丰富的图像特征,从而生成高质量、具有创意的图像。
制作惊艳图片的步骤
1. 选择合适的图像生成模型
目前市面上有许多图像生成模型,如GAN(生成对抗网络)、StyleGAN、CycleGAN等。以下是几种常见的图像生成模型:
- GAN:GAN由生成器和判别器组成,通过对抗训练生成逼真的图像。
- StyleGAN:StyleGAN通过学习图像的风格和内容,生成具有独特风格的图像。
- CycleGAN:CycleGAN可以将一种类型的图像转换为另一种类型的图像,如将人像转换为风景。
2. 准备数据集
为了训练图像生成模型,需要准备大量的数据集。数据集可以来自互联网、摄影作品或自己的创作。以下是一些建议:
- 数据集类型:选择与目标图像风格相似的数据集,以便模型更好地学习。
- 数据集数量:数据集数量越多,模型的生成能力越强。
3. 训练模型
训练模型需要一定的计算资源,以下是一些建议:
- 硬件要求:使用GPU进行训练,可显著提高训练速度。
- 训练参数:调整学习率、批处理大小等参数,以获得更好的训练效果。
4. 生成图像
训练完成后,可以使用模型生成图像。以下是一些生成图像的技巧:
- 调整参数:通过调整生成参数,如风格权重、内容权重等,可以控制图像的风格和内容。
- 混合风格:将多个图像的风格混合在一起,可以创造出独特的视觉效果。
实例分析
以下是一个使用StyleGAN生成图像的实例:
import torch
from torchvision import transforms
from PIL import Image
import stylegan
# 加载模型
model = stylegan.load_model('stylegan_model_path')
# 生成图像
image = model.generate_image(content_weight=0.5, style_weight=0.5)
# 显示图像
image.show()
总结
通过以上步骤,您可以轻松制作出惊艳的图片。大模型在图像生成领域的应用为创意工作者提供了强大的工具,让我们共同期待未来更多令人惊叹的作品。
